Geniposide is an iridoid glycoside that has been found in G. jasmonoides fruit and has diverse biological activities. It reduces exudate volume and nitrite levels in a rat model of carrageenan-induced air pouch inflammation when administered at a dose of 0.1 mg/pouch. Geniposide (100 mg/kg, p.o.) prevents carrageenan-induced paw edema in rats. It reduces serum levels of alanine transaminase (ALT) and aspartate aminotransferase (AST) and hepatic levels of malondialdehyde (MDA), as well as increases hepatic levels of superoxide dismutase (SOD) and glutathione peroxidase (GPX) in a rat model of high-fat diet-induced nonalcoholic steatohepatitis (NASH) when administered at doses of 50 and 100 mg/kg. Geniposide (100 mg/kg) prevents increases in apoptosis and decreases in the number of dopaminergic neurons in the substantia nigra in a mouse model of MPTP-induced Parkinson's disease. CAS Number: 24512-63-8. Molecular Formula: C17H24O10. Formula Weight: 388.4. Purity: >98%. Formulation: (Request formulation change), A crystalline solid. Solubility: DMF: 15 mg/ml, DMSO: 30 mg/ml, DMSO:PBS (pH 7.2) (1:2): 0.33 mg/ml. lambdamax: 238 nm.
